Backflow Testing, What Is It and Why Do I Need to Have It Done?


What is backflow testing?




Backflow assembly devices have multiple valves that block off backflow. They include check and relief valves and each one of these mechanical components need to be tested annually and maintained. The test itself consists of pressurization and each part of the assembly being isolated and checked to see if it’s operating properly and at necessary levels. It is imperative that these backflow devices are up to standard and if not repairs must take place. Backflow devices are there to help ensure safety when drinking and using the water that we receive from the tap.


Why is backflow testing necessary?


Backflow testing is important because not only do local regulations require it but also it helps protect the safety of those drinking and using the water. You never know when something may occur regarding your water supply, things happen, pipes burst, which could leave your clean water supply vulnerable to contamination. When backflow occurs it can cause waterborne diseases that enter into the drinking water resulting in an increased risk to disease and illness. These types of circumstances not only leave you susceptible but also neighboring properties susceptible. Therefore it is important for cross-connection places within the water system to have a backflow prevention device at each connection point to help protect against the dangers of potential backflow. Compliance from the entire community to have annual backflow testing is vital.
